Behavior Health Services

Community and local entities often are critical partners in supporting students in Knoxville. While the university supports students in accessing needed resources in the community if applicable, the university does not endorse the activities or viewpoints of these organizations.

Mobile Crisis
865-539-2409

Provides immediate emergency mental health evaluations and referrals.

Crisis Stabilization Unit (CSU)
865-541-6958

Provides voluntary short-term care in a nonhospital setting and works to facilitate a level of stabilization helping to prevent a psychiatric hospitalization.

Helen Ross McNabb
865-637-9711

Provides crisis services and adult mental health services in the greater Knoxville area. Services include mobile crisis, sexual assault center, adult integrated services, and crisis stabilization.

Peninsula
865-970-9800

A division of Parkwest Medical Center: Covenant Health. Provides inpatient, outpatient, and intensive outpatient services for mental health and chemical dependency.

Tennova Behavioral Health Services—Inpatient Care
423-559-6000

Help adults manage immediate crises and achieve optimal functioning and emotional stability.

Cherokee Health Systems—Primary and Behavioral Care
865-934-6734

Provides medical and behavioral health services including primary care, psychiatry, therapy, and case management services.
